Conversion of 100 Minutes to Hours

Understanding the Conversion Formula

Converting 100 minutes to hours is a fairly straightforward process that involves a simple mathematical formula. To understand this conversion, we need to know that there are 60 minutes in an hour. By dividing the number of minutes by 60, we can determine the equivalent value in hours.

Step-by-Step Calculation

To convert 100 minutes to hours, follow these steps:

  1. Divide the number of minutes (100) by 60: 100 ÷ 60 = 1.67 (rounded to two decimal places).
  2. The result, 1.67, represents the equivalent value in hours.

So, 100 minutes is equal to approximately 1.67 hours.

How to Convert Minutes to Hours and Minutes?

Converting minutes to hours and minutes is straightforward once you understand the conversion formula. To convert minutes to hours, you divide the number of minutes by 60. The quotient will give you the number of hours, and any remainder will represent the remaining minutes.

For example, let’s convert 100 minutes to hours and minutes. Divide 100 by 60, and you get 1 hour and 40 minutes. Therefore, 100 minutes is equal to 1 hour and 40 minutes.
